But then there are bands like FOUNDRY TOWN SURVIVORS who take things up a notch and create their own sound, instead of copying or trying to sound like anyone else. In their heavy new number, Hey!, we can hear elements of both modern rock music through clean amazing production and balanced guitars, but the composition is pure classic rock goodness.

The song begins with an unrelenting snare drum sound that’s super metallic sounding and will get you up on your feet. The moment it’s joined by the guitars and bass, you feel like a coherent and strong wall of sound is hitting you with that hard rock nostalgia and a little touch of punk as well. What I wasn’t expecting though was the amazing organ…this feels like a collab between Led Zeppelin and Deep Purple but with the recording facilities and accessibility of today. The vocals have some reverb but it doesn’t drown them, and the vocalist shows some yelling-like technique and some nasality which makes his sound honest and angsty…just the way this brand of rock n roll should sound.

All hail to FOUNDRY TOWN SURVIVORS for achieving this nostalgic rock sound within a composition that feels super original and creative. These guys respect the fine balance between being influenced and being a copy, and the organ and vocals feel like lead characters playing the melody while the strong drumming and rhythm section lay the foundation for a strong and pummeling anthem that should be played at big arenas. 10/10 would recommend this banger track.
